[ Jamie Strandboge ]
* follow ApparmorProfileMigration and force apparmor complain mode on some
upgrades (LP: #203531)
- debian/control: Recommends apparmor >= 2.1+1075-0ubuntu6
- debian/mysql-server-5.0.dirs: add etc/apparmor.d/force-complain
- debian/mysql-server-5.0.preinst: create symlink for force-complain/
on pre-feisty upgrades, upgrades where apparmor-profiles profile is
unchanged (ie non-enforcing) and upgrades where the profile doesn't
exist
- debian/mysql-server-5.0.postrm: remove symlink in force-complain/ on
purge
* debian/additions/my.cnf: add warning about apparmor (LP: #201799)
